1. Which newly introduced CPCB category provides extended consent validity to Essential Environmental Services (EES)?
Correct answer: Blue. The CPCB introduced the Blue Category to promote eco-friendly industries like waste-to-energy and CBG plants, with extended 7-year consent validity.
2. What is the zoom range of drones used in Gujarat Police’s GP-DRASTI initiative?
Correct answer: 1 kilometer. Drones under the GP-DRASTI initiative have 1 km zoom capability and support night vision for enhanced surveillance.
3. Which two Indian texts were added to UNESCO’s Memory of the World Register in 2025?
Correct answer: Bhagavad Gita and Natyashastra. These inclusions bring India’s total UNESCO documentary heritage entries to 14.
4. What is the estimated export target highlighted by NITI Aayog for India’s hand & power tools sector?
Correct answer: $25+ billion. The report by NITI Aayog outlines strategies to unlock this export potential through manufacturing scale and global positioning.
5. What was India’s trade deficit with China in FY25?
Correct answer: $99.2 billion. Imports from China rose to $113.45 billion while exports fell to $14.25 billion, deepening the deficit.
6. Where will the International Big Cat Alliance (IBCA) headquarters be established?
Correct answer: India. India will host the IBCA HQ to promote conservation of seven major big cat species globally.
7. How many pilots per year will the upcoming Amravati pilot training institute train?
Correct answer: 180. The institute will train 180 pilots annually using 34 aircraft, making it Southeast Asia’s largest FTO.
8. What was Tanzania’s recorded average national temperature in 2024?
Correct answer: 24.3°C. This was 0.7°C above normal, making 2024 Tanzania’s hottest year since 1970.
9. How many military personnel received the MacGregor Memorial Medal for 2023–24?
Correct answer: 5. The 2023 and 2024 medals were awarded to five personnel for military reconnaissance and exploration achievements.
10. Who has been recommended to become the next Chief Justice of India after May 2025?
Correct answer: Justice B.R. Gavai. He was recommended by outgoing CJI Sanjiv Khanna as per tradition.
